Part Overview

The TE Connectivity 1-535512-1 is a 76-position receptacle connector from the AMPMODU Mod II series, designed for 0.100" (2.54mm) pitch through-hole, right-angle PCB mounting applications. This connector features gold-plated mating contacts, female socket configuration, and is rated for 2A per contact with an operating temperature range of -55°C to 125°C.

The 1-535512-1 is classified as obsolete. Equivalent substitute parts are necessary to maintain design compatibility while ensuring access to active, currently manufactured alternatives that meet the same electrical and mechanical specifications.

Engineering Selection Recommendations

All Samtec Tiger Claw™ BCS series connectors listed are active products with current manufacturing status, providing long-term availability compared to the obsolete 1-535512-1. The substitute parts offer improved compliance posture with ROHS3 certification and REACH unaffected status, addressing regulatory requirements for new designs and production.

Selection by Contact Finish:

For applications requiring gold-plated mating contacts matching the original 1-535512-1 specification, select from BCS-138-F-D-HE, BCS-138-FM-D-HE, BCS-138-LM-D-HE, BCS-138-S-D-HE, or BCS-138-SM-D-HE. These variants differ in gold plating thickness (3.00µin, 10.0µin, or 30.0µin) and contact post finish material (tin or tin-lead).

For applications where tin-plated mating contacts are acceptable, BCS-138-T-D-HE and BCS-138-TM-D-HE provide equivalent mechanical and electrical performance with reduced cost.

Mechanical Considerations:

Samtec BCS series connectors feature a reduced insulation height of 0.210" (5.33mm) compared to the original 0.238" (6.05mm). This dimension difference must be evaluated against PCB layout constraints and mating connector specifications. Contact length on the post is 0.125" (3.18mm) versus the original 0.115" (2.92mm), which may affect solder joint geometry and thermal profile during assembly.

Electrical Performance:

All substitute parts support the operating temperature range of -55°C to 125°C and maintain UL94 V-0 flammability rating. The Samtec connectors provide higher current capacity (4.6A per contact) and specified voltage rating (475VAC) compared to the original part, offering design margin for electrical performance.

Frequently Asked Questions (FAQ)

Q: Are the Samtec BCS-138 series connectors mechanically interchangeable with the TE Connectivity 1-535512-1?

A: The BCS-138 series connectors are mechanically compatible for PCB mounting and mating interface. However, the reduced insulation height (0.210" versus 0.238") and increased contact post length (0.125" versus 0.115") must be evaluated against specific PCB layout and mating connector requirements.

Q: What is the difference between the various BCS-138 part numbers?

A: The BCS-138 base product number identifies the 76-position, 0.100" pitch receptacle connector. Suffix designations indicate variations in contact finish specifications. The "-F-D-HE" variant features 3.00µin gold plating on mating contacts with tin post finish. The "-S-D-HE" and "-SM-D-HE" variants feature 30.0µin gold plating matching the original part thickness. The "-T-D-HE" and "-TM-D-HE" variants feature tin-plated mating contacts. The "-M" suffix indicates modified contact post finish or geometry.

Q: Can I use a tin-plated BCS-138 connector as a direct replacement for the gold-plated 1-535512-1?

A: Tin-plated connectors (BCS-138-T-D-HE and BCS-138-TM-D-HE) provide equivalent electrical and mechanical function. Contact finish selection depends on application requirements for corrosion resistance, contact resistance, and environmental exposure. Gold plating provides superior corrosion resistance in harsh environments.

Q: What is the significance of the gold plating thickness differences among the BCS-138 variants?

A: Gold plating thickness affects contact durability and corrosion resistance. The original 1-535512-1 specifies 30.0µin (0.76µm) thickness. The BCS-138-S-D-HE and BCS-138-SM-D-HE variants match this specification. The BCS-138-F-D-HE variant provides 3.00µin thickness for cost reduction, while BCS-138-LM-D-HE provides 10.0µin thickness as an intermediate option. Thicker plating extends contact life in high-cycle mating applications.

Q: Are the substitute parts RoHS compliant?

A: All Samtec BCS-138 series connectors are ROHS3 compliant, whereas the original 1-535512-1 is RoHS non-compliant. This compliance improvement is beneficial for new designs and production in regulated markets.

Q: What is the REACH status difference between the original and substitute parts?

A: The original 1-535512-1 is REACH affected, indicating potential substance of concern content. All Samtec BCS-138 series connectors are REACH unaffected, providing regulatory advantage for applications subject to REACH requirements.

Q: Can the higher current rating of the BCS-138 connectors (4.6A per contact versus 2A) affect circuit performance?

A: The higher current rating of the substitute parts indicates improved contact design and material selection. This does not negatively affect circuit performance. Applications designed for 2A operation remain fully compatible and benefit from additional thermal margin.

Q: What insulation material difference exists between the original and substitute parts?

A: The original 1-535512-1 uses polyester glass-filled insulation, while the BCS-138 series uses liquid crystal polymer (LCP) glass-filled insulation. LCP provides superior dimensional stability, lower moisture absorption, and improved high-temperature performance, enhancing connector reliability.
